Ida is the creation of award winning writer and performer Susan Poulin. Selected by Portland Magazine as one of the "Ten Most Intriguing People in Maine,” she is a leader in bringing a female voice to New England storytelling and humor. Susan is the author of eleven plays, six of which feature her alter ego, Ida LeClair, “the funniest woman in Maine.” She writes the popular Maine humor blog and podcast, Just Ask Ida, and is the author of Finding Your Inner Moose: Ida LeClair’s Guide to Living the Good Life and The Sweet Life: Ida LeClair’s Guide to Love and Marriage published by Islandport Press.
